A HEARTBEAT AWAY
They were never supposed to become each other's greatest distraction.
Andrell Silvestre has always known what he wants-or at least, he thought he did. As one of the College of Nursing's brightest students, he has built his life around discipline, expectations, and a future carefully planned for him. But beneath the certainty is a dream he has never been brave enough to fully claim: Medicine.
Daffodil Angoluan is almost his opposite. Cheerful, determined, and endlessly hardworking, she carries her own reasons for becoming a nurse-and a quiet grief that has shaped the person she is becoming.
They meet as classmates.
They become laboratory partners.
Somewhere between arguments, late-night conversations, shared laughter, academic pressure, and the ordinary moments of college life, they become something neither of them expected.
They fall in love.
But growing up has a way of testing even the strongest feelings.
As Andrell moves closer to the future he has always dreamed of, Daffodil begins to wonder where she fits into it. Dreams become choices. Choices become sacrifices. And the distance between two people is no longer measured by classrooms or schedules, but by the things they are afraid to say.
Because loving someone does not always mean staying beside them.
Sometimes, it means giving them room to become who they are meant to be-even when you don't know if they'll still be there when you finally find your way back.
A Heartbeat Away is a story about first love, growing up, choosing yourself, and discovering that some people change your life without necessarily becoming its ending.
